This is my 86 Ford 1 ton dump, 6.9 diesel 4spd with straight pipe driving up Cabin Creek Road in WV, from the mouth of the creek to about halfway up wealthy acrers hill. It was a Sunday so that's why I didn't pass any coal trucks.
